Michael Essien has been missing from the Chelsea side since the start of last month following an injury sustained on international duty for Ghana. The Chelsea midfielder suffered cruciate knee ligament damage in a game against Libya and the initial prognosis looked pretty bleak, with estimates of even a 6 month lay-off seeming optimistic.

Oh dear, Michael Ballack’s loyalty to his team-mates seems to have got him in a spot of bother with Germany.
